What the college says

With 329 million native speakers, Spanish is a truly global language. It is spoken not only in Spain and Latin America, but knowledge of Spanish is becoming increasingly important in the USA. The British Council’s 2013 report entitled ‘Languages of the Future’ identified Spanish as the UK’s number one language to learn. This is based on a combination of the UK government’s trade, diplomacy, and international relations priorities. Languages are viewed not only as facilitating but also challenging subjects. Therefore, studying a language at ‘A’ Level will help your application stand out in an increasingly competitive jobs market. A Level Spanish allows you to develop key transferable skills, for example, enhancing your linguistic, cultural and cognitive knowledge and your capacity to research independently. Having Spanish at A Level also gives you a practical skill that you can offer to an employer, particularly if you decide to work for an international company. This course is ideal if you have a genuine interest in Spanish and Latin American culture and history. There are a wide range of opportunities to study film, literature and history whilst studying course. You could be studying a Colombian film on the contemporary issue of drug-trafficking, or a Spanish play on General Franco’s brutal and repressive regime during the 20th Century. What you need to get on

A GCSE Level 6 or above is required to study Spanish A Level.
